Switzerland Honeymoon Guide Top 7 Romantic Spots
9 mins
Top 7 Romantic Spots for a Switzerland Honeymoon
Switzerland is a dream destination for a honeymoon, offering a perfect blend of stunning natural …
Where Love Meets the World
9 mins
Switzerland is a dream destination for a honeymoon, offering a perfect blend of stunning natural …